Mercedes-Benz E-Class (MY 16) gets more features

Mercedes-Benz India has given the E-Class sedan some more features.

Mercedes-Benz E-Class (MY 16) gets more features-new-eclass_1.jpg

The E-Class now gets the new Audio 20 telematics multimedia system with radio, and CD player. The latest telematics version also introduces a 20.3 cm colour media display and features USB ports and an SD card slot in the centre console, pre installation for Garmin Map Pilot navigation integrated media interface port for iPod or iPhone, Bluetooth interface with hands-free function and audio streaming for playing music files. Additionally, addresses can be transferred from a mobile phone to the head unit.

The navigation software and map data is now set on an SD memory card. Key elements of the Garmin Maps are:
  • 7,068 cities mapped at a street level and residential house level data for 80 cities
  • Over 10.63 million POIs, 3D terrain, building and landmark view
  • 2.1 million kms of road length
  • Photo-realistic junction view and lane assist
  • 5,79,000 towns and villages
  • 360 degree rotation function

All models of the E-Class get a reverse camera with dynamic guide lines to assist the driver.

Prices (ex-showroom, Delhi):
  • E 200 - Rs. 48.50 lakh
  • E 250 CDI - Rs. 50.70 lakh
  • E 350 CDI - Rs. 59.90 lakh

The E Klasse has always been more conservatively styled than either the S or the C in MB's lineup. That is because the E is positioned at mid-level corporate executives who want nothing to do with flamboyance. The S and C will always be highly stylized and it will remain with the next gen E as well. Expect the all new E to look like a major refresh rather than an 'M' sized S Klasse.

We had the same dilemma when we bought the E class in March 2015. Tested both cars extensively but found the E class more value compared to the C. Although the interiors of the C class feels superior to the E in the first impression , the E is made up of better quality materials. The ride is much better in the E, so is the space. As per the information that I could gather the next generation E will be launched in India only by late 2016 or early 2017. And its price may increase by a considerable margin. And only the 6 cylinder models will be launched initially. So I think, the E is still better than the C.
